Formulate the recursive formula for the following geometric sequence. {-16, 4, -1, ...}

Mathematics
2 answers:
marshall27 [118]3 years ago
7 0

The first term is -16, so we have

... a[1] = -16

Each term is -1/4 of the one before it, so the recursive rule is

... a[n+1] = (-1/4)a[n]
